Marriott Sanibel Harbour Resort & Spa

17260 Harbour Pointe Dr
Fort Myers, Florida 33908
15.6 miles from Deltura Country Club -West-South
More hotels near this hotel


Directions from Marriott Sanibel Harbour Resort & Spa to Deltura Country Club -West-South


More Fort Myers Landmarks Near Marriott Sanibel Harbour Resort & Spa